    Deep Dive 28/02/2023 – Impacts from the SSW

    This is an in-depth Met Office UK Weather forecast for the next week and beyond, dated 28/02/2023. A sudden stratospheric warming took place on the 16th February and, from this weekend, colder weather will arrive from the north. Will it turn colder everywhere? Could there be any disruptive snow? How long will the cold last? Bringing you this deep dive is Met Office meteorologist Aidan McGivern.
